I think the loss of viewers started from the bandhua track, earlier Udaan was always ranked from 6th to 8th, the first time they were out of the top 10 was during that track. Even after the end of the track, Udaan never recovered the same trp numbers or stability.
People want happy tracks, the only time Udaan was slot leader after January was the week after confession when viewers expected romance and got baby drama.
The second wave of loss was in the baby track, Udaan never regained the viewers they lost during IPL because the track went on forever and was very negative and controversial with misleading promos. For example, there was a surge in viewers for the divorce week when the promo showed Chakor seeing Ragini's truth and it said will Chakor save her marriage? instead the divorce happened and they introduced Ajay, numbers didn't recover until the end of the track.
There is still hope, there was an increase of 0.3 trp points for the reconciliation, but CVs went for shocking twists and negative Friday precaps which lost them the viewers.
There is another general problem unrelated to Udaan, viewers generally have become less loyal and will switch from one show to another depending on track. Only the top 5 are the same from one week to another (this changed this week), the bottom 5 keep changing. Udaan was bound to suffer. Previously shows had to be above 2.3 to be in top 10, now 2 is usually enough to get you there.
In summary, number of loyal viewers have decreased and will never be back to the same level, but that isn't fatal to the show if CVs treat it wisely and start having a stable happy track before introducing a new twist.
